AMUG Conference 2024 brings the additive manufacturing community together around a simple, timely theme: Back to the User. What to Expect The program includes several distinct experiences, each offering a different angle on the state of the industry and its future direction: Keynote presentations from Jason Lopes and Olaf Diegel AMUGexpo, where attendees can explore offerings, ideas, and conversations across the additive manufacturing ecosystem A technical competition that highlights skill, ingenuity, and applied problem-solving The inaugural AMUGderby, adding a fresh, community-focused element to this year’s event The keynote sessions are likely to anchor the conference with big-picture perspective and practitioner-relevant thinking.
